Wei Qin is the villainous demon lord from a poorly-ended shounen manga.
After careful scheming and planning, he was unexpectedly defeated by the overpowered protagonist group through the power of friendship and died due to plot convenience. Then, he transmigrated.
He happened to transmigrate into the home of Jiang Qiu, the very author of that manga.
Casually flipping through Jiang Qiu’s diary, he found entries like “I feel sick whenever I see my boss’s face” and “Demons! They’re all demons!”
Ah, so that’s how it is. It seems this mortal is being ens*aved by demons, forced to work and sacrifice himself for them.
Wei Qin couldn’t accept that there could be villains more evil than himself. Gritting his teeth, he made a decision:
He would destroy the old villains of this world and establish a new rule—a new demon lord’s castle!
But before that—
Wei Qin decided to endure hardship and bide his time by temporarily staying in the home of this weak mortal, pretending to be under his care.
Watching Jiang Qiu, who had just returned home and was still clueless, Wei Qin thought so.
***
Jiang Qiu is a manga artist.
A villainous demon lord he once created has transmigrated into his house.
Whenever this demon lord speaks, black-and-white internal monologue boxes float beside him.
Jiang Qiu gives up his room for him.
Wei Qin (coldly): Much obliged.
Inner thoughts: I’m only pretending to be cared for by you. Once you leave, I’ll begin training my body and plotting the revival of my grand cause!
Jiang Qiu watches Wei Qin fall asleep within seconds in the soft bed and quietly covers him with a blanket.
***
Wei Qin demands that Jiang Qiu redraw his biography as a wise and mighty hero.
Jiang Qiu draws it—but it’s about the demon lord’s daily s*upidity. Unexpectedly, it becomes explosively popular, gaining him a huge fanbase.
Wei Qin thinks his revival plan is progressing well.
Emboldened, Wei Qin becomes louder and more outrageous in his plotting—until someone can’t take it anymore and confronts him.
Passerby A: Are you suffering from chuunibyou?
Jiang Qiu immediately rushes over to cover Wei Qin’s ears and harshly drives the person away.
He worked so hard to comfort this dumb demon lord!
What if he curls up in a corner crying again? Who’s going to be responsible then?!
